Vietnamese

Pronunciation

Etymology 1

From Proto-Vietic *l-taːʔ (rock); cognate with Arem atæːˀ.

Noun

(classifier tảng, hòn, viên, cục) đá (𥒥)

  1. rock, stone
  2. (by extension) ice as used for consumption or refrigeration
  3. (slang) meth, methamphetamine

Etymology 2

From Proto-Vietic *taʔ; cognate with Arem tʌːˀ.

Verb

đá ()

  1. to kick without using the sole
    Con ngựa đá con ngựa đá.
    The horse kicked the stone horse.
  2. (colloquial, slang) to dump (one's girlfriend, boyfriend, etc.); to abandon
  3. (Southern Vietnam) to fight each other
  4. (Southern Vietnam) to go; to come by
  5. (Southern Vietnam) to eat or drink
